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our technicians will conduct a thorough assessment of the affected area to identify the source and ext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ect any hidden moisture and develop a plan to address it. Our inspection is non-invasive and thorough ensuring that we catch any potential issues before they become major problems.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using advanced water extraction equipment, we’ll remove as much water as possible from the affected area.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Our equipment is designed to extract water quickly and efficiently reducing the risk of secondary dam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Next, we’ll use specialized dr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ring that your home is safe and healthy. Our drying process is thorough and effective using advanced equipment to ensure that your home is dry and ready for restoration.

Step 4: Restoration and Reconstruction

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ged walls, floors, and ceilings. Our team is skilled in restoration and reconstruction ensuring that your home is safe, healthy, and beautiful.

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al Cost in Gregory, OK

The cost of washing machine overflow water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Gregory, OK. Our prices are competitive and transparent and we’ll work with you to develop a customized plan that fits your bud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Inspection $100-$500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Water Extraction $500-$2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000-$5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Restoration and Reconstruction $2,000-$10,000 Size of affected area, type of materials needed

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to all our customers.
